Rubber Vulcanization Market: Global Share and Growth Trajectory

The global Rubber Vulcanization Market size was valued at USD 2.55 billion in 2023 and is projected to grow from USD 2.71 billion in 2024 to USD 3.87 billion by 2031, exhibiting a CAGR of 5.2% during the forecast period.

The global market is witnessing remarkable growth, driven by increasing demand across diverse industries, including automotive, construction, healthcare, and consumer goods.

Rubber vulcanization, a critical chemical process, enhances the elasticity, durability, and resilience of natural and synthetic rubber, making it suitable for a wide array of applications. This market covers vulcanization accelerators, activators, cross-linking agents, and other essential materials.

As industries increasingly seek high-performance rubber materials for applications such as tires, seals, gaskets, and medical devices, vulcanization has become indispensable.

The automotive industry, in particular, is a significant driver of growth, fueled by rising vehicle production and the demand for advanced rubber components.

Similarly, the construction sector benefits from vulcanized rubber for insulation, flooring, and infrastructure materials, while healthcare applications such as gloves and tubing continue to expand due to stringent safety and performance standards.

Technological advancements in vulcanization processes and the development of eco-friendly vulcanizing agents are further propelling market growth. Manufacturers are focusing on innovations that reduce energy consumption and environmental impact, aligning with global sustainability goals.

Regions such as Asia-Pacific, home to robust automotive and industrial sectors, dominate the market, while North America and Europe are key contributors owing to technological advancements and regulatory frameworks promoting high-quality rubber products.

With the rising emphasis on quality, performance, and sustainability, the market is set to expand significantly in the coming years. Industry players are leveraging research and development to create innovative vulcanization solutions, catering to the evolving needs of end-users.

This growth trajectory underscores the critical role of vulcanization in meeting the increasing global demand for versatile, durable, and high-performance rubber products..

Key Market Trends Driving Product Adoption

The rubber vulcanization market is characterized by technological advancements, stringent performance standards, and evolving end-user requirements. Key trends influencing market growth include:

  • Demand for High-Performance Rubber: Vulcanization is essential for enhancing the durability, elasticity, and heat resistance of rubber, meeting the performance demands of automotive tires, seals, and industrial applications.
  • Environmental Regulations: The growing emphasis on eco-friendly and sustainable solutions is driving innovations in non-toxic vulcanizing agents and processes.
  • Innovation in Vulcanization Techniques: Advancements in continuous vulcanization and microwave vulcanization are improving efficiency and product quality.
  • Growing Automotive Sector: The expanding automotive industry is increasing the demand for vulcanized rubber in tires, belts, and hoses.
  • Industrial Applications: Vulcanized rubber is widely used in conveyor belts, gaskets, and other industrial equipment due to its superior mechanical properties.

Major Players and Their Competitive Positioning

The rubber vulcanization market is dominated by key players such as Eastman Chemical Company, Lanxess AG, Solvay, Arkema, and ExxonMobil Chemical. These companies are leveraging innovations in vulcanizing agents and formulations to maintain a competitive edge. Emerging players are also contributing with niche technologies and cost-effective solutions.

Recent Developments

The rubber vulcanization market is evolving with new developments, including:

  • Non-Toxic Vulcanizing Agents: More makers now use green sulfur and peroxide curing agents. These help cut pollution and meet safety rules.
  • Enhanced Vulcanization Techniques: Ongoing vulcanization methods boost speed and make quality more steady. This helps save time and cut down on waste.
  • Sustainable Manufacturing: Firms are putting money into green sources to make and process rubber. They want cleaner and more eco-friendly ways to produce it.

High-Growth Segments

Significant growth is anticipated in:

  • Sulfur Vulcanization: Widely adopted for automotive and industrial applications.
  • Peroxide Vulcanization: Gaining traction due to its environmental benefits and superior heat resistance.
  • Automotive Applications: Vulcanized rubber is now used more in tires, belts, and seals. It’s strong, flexible, and lasts longer.
